Stacks (STX) is a cryptocurrency that has emerged as a standout performer in the blockchain space, delivering substantial returns since its launch two years ago. As a project uniquely positioned to bridge Bitcoin's ecosystem with advanced smart contract capabilities, STX introduces novel opportunities for decentralized applications (dApps) while preserving Bitcoin's core principles of security and decentralization. What makes STX different from other smart contract platforms?

STX uniquely extends Bitcoin’s functionality without forks or wrapped tokens, using PoX to integrate with Bitcoin’s security model.

How does PoX consensus work?

Miners commit Bitcoin to propose Stacks blocks, earning STX rewards; Stackers lock STX to earn Bitcoin, creating a dual-reward system.
